      **Functionality of PCB Industrial Relays**

      The primary function of a PCB Industrial Relay is to control a high-power circuit using a low-power signal. This is achieved by using an electromagnet to switch the relay contacts. When the coil is energized, the magnetic field generated by the coil attracts the armature, which in turn closes or opens the contacts. This allows the relay to control a high-power circuit with a low-power signal, making it an essential component in many industrial applications.

      **What is an Industrial Relay?**

      An Industrial Relay is an electrical device that acts as an intermediary between control circuits and load circuits. It allows for the remote control of high-power circuits using low-power signals. Industrial Relays are designed to withstand harsh environmental conditions and provide reliable performance in industrial applications.

      **Types of Industrial Relays**

      1. **Electromagnetic Relays**: These relays use an electromagnetic coil to activate or deactivate the contacts. They are widely used in industrial applications due to their robustness and reliability.

      2. **Solid-State Relays (SSR)**: Solid-State Relays use semiconductor devices like thyristors or triacs to switch the load. They offer faster switching times, higher insulation, and lower noise levels compared to electromagnetic relays.

      3. **Time-Delay Relays**: These relays activate or deactivate the load after a predetermined time delay. They are commonly used in applications such as motor starting, temperature control, and sequencing operations.
